My lunch here was surprisingly good. The main reason I didn't give five stars is because I only had a quick lunch there.
The mall is full of Chinese restaurants (and a Vietnamese one). This small place is unique in that you can see darkness and feel the quietness from outside - all window and door glasses are dark, darker than even most Japanese places. The interior is kind of small, similar to one on Geary in San Francisco. But seating is not at all tight like some Chinese and Mexican places of similar size. The dimmed light and sound-absorbing walls make you feel very comfortable. (But my perception of quietness may have been helped by the sparse guests at the time.)
I actually went for a friend's restaurant in the mall near the end of lunch hour, on a weekend hoping to run into him there, not knowing that it was closed. Unlike the one in San Francisco which I also entered at a similar time and day, there was only one waitress who also operated the cash register. I ordered a house special called "Spicy Boy" which is a salmon roll with avocado, two of my favourite foods. (If you want tuna, they also have a "Spicy Girl".) I cannot place what makes it spicy but the taste is very smooth. For an interior like this, I was expecting the food to be more expensive, so the $12 sticker was a pleasant surprise.
No decoration in the dining area really drew my attention - maybe there is nothing noticeably Japanese. But - pardon me for inserting this in a restaurant review, you can find very fine Japanese style decors in the roomy single-stall restroom. It is almost worth a visit...
